DIY Cement Table Top – Build A Custom Industrial Piece That Lasts
Creating a high-quality DIY cement table top involves building a watertight melamine mold, using a high-strength concrete mix reinforced with mesh, and meticulously vibrating out air bubbles. Once cured, the surface must be wet-sanded and sealed with a food-safe penetrative sealer to ensure durability and stain resistance.
This project typically takes 3 to 5 days from mold construction to the final seal, offering a professional-grade furniture piece for a fraction of the cost of retail stone or concrete options.

Choosing the Right Concrete Mix for Your Project
Not all concrete is created equal when it comes to furniture. If you grab a bag of standard post-hole mix from the big-box store, you might end up with a chunky, weak surface that cracks under its own weight. For a successful project, you need a mix that offers high compressive strength and a fine aggregate.
Many pros prefer Glass Fiber Reinforced Concrete (GFRC). This mix uses specialized glass fibers for structural integrity instead of heavy rebar. It allows you to cast thinner, lighter tops without sacrificing any strength. If you are a beginner, look for “Countertop Mix” which is pre-blended for this exact purpose.
If you are on a budget, you can use a high-strength 5000 PSI bag mix. You will just need to sift out the larger stones to get a smoother finish. Regardless of the mix, the goal is a homogenous slurry that flows into every corner of your mold.
Constructing the Melamine Form
The secret to a smooth finish isn’t in the sanding; it is in the mold. Melamine-coated particle board is the industry standard because it is perfectly flat and concrete will not stick to the plastic coating. You will build your mold upside down, meaning the bottom of the form becomes the top of your table.
Measure your desired dimensions and cut the melamine base on a table saw for perfectly straight edges. The side walls should be cut to the thickness of your table top, typically 1.5 to 2 inches. Use 1.25-inch drywall screws to secure the sides to the base, pre-drilling to avoid splitting the board.
Once the box is built, you must seal the seams. Use a high-quality 100% silicone caulk to create a tiny radius in the corners. This prevents concrete from leaking out and gives your table finished, slightly rounded edges that won’t chip easily.
The Importance of Structural Reinforcement
Concrete is incredibly strong in compression but weak in tension. This means it can support a lot of weight on top, but it might snap if it flexes. To prevent this, you need to embed reinforcement into the center of your pour.
For a standard diy cement table top, I recommend using welded wire mesh or expanded metal lath. Cut the mesh so it sits about 2 inches away from all edges of the mold. You don’t want the metal too close to the surface, or it might “ghost” through or cause the concrete to pop.
If you are building a very large dining table, consider adding 0.5-inch rebar around the perimeter. Always ensure your reinforcement is suspended in the middle of the slab’s thickness. You can use small “chairs” or simply pull the mesh up into the wet concrete during the pour.
Step-by-Step Guide to Your diy cement table top
Now comes the most intense part of the project: the pour. You need to work quickly and efficiently because once the chemical reaction starts, the clock is ticking. Ensure your mold is perfectly level on a sturdy workbench before you start mixing.
Start by adding your water to a clean 5-gallon bucket, then slowly incorporate the dry mix. Use a heavy-duty paddle mixer attached to a corded drill. You are looking for a consistency similar to thick peanut butter or oatmeal—it should hold its shape but still be pourable.
Pour the concrete into the mold, starting from the center and working toward the edges. Once the mold is half full, place your reinforcement mesh inside. Continue filling until the concrete is slightly above the top of the melamine walls.
The Secret to a Flawless diy cement table top Surface
Air bubbles are the enemy of a smooth concrete finish. As you pour, air gets trapped against the bottom of the melamine mold. If you don’t remove it, your table top will be covered in “bug holes” or small pits that require tedious filling later.
The professional way to handle this is with a vibrating table, but you can achieve the same result with a reciprocating saw (without a blade) or an orbital sander. Hold the tool against the underside and sides of the workbench to vibrate the entire mold.
You will see bubbles rising to the surface like a carbonated drink. Keep vibrating until the bubbles stop appearing. Finally, use a straight 2×4 board as a “screed” to level the back of the table, moving it in a sawing motion across the top of the mold.
The Art of Curing and Demolding
Patience is the hardest part of any masonry project. Concrete doesn’t “dry”; it cures through a chemical process called hydration. If the water evaporates too quickly, the table will be weak and prone to curling or cracking.
Cover your mold with a plastic sheet to trap the moisture inside. Let the diy cement table top sit undisturbed for at least 48 hours. In colder climates, you might want to wait 72 hours. The concrete should feel cool to the touch and look uniform in color before you even think about touching the screws.
When it is time to demold, remove the screws from the side walls first. Gently tap the sides with a rubber mallet to break the suction. With a helper, flip the entire mold over and carefully lift the melamine base off the concrete. This is the “big reveal” where you see your hard work pay off.
Sanding and Polishing for a Professional Look
Even with a perfect mold, your concrete will likely have a few minor imperfections. Wet sanding is the best way to achieve a stone-like sheen. Start with a 200-grit diamond sanding pad and plenty of water to keep the dust down and the pads cool.
If you find small air pockets, this is the time to fill them. Mix a small amount of “slurry”—a paste made of cement and water (and pigment if you used it). Rub the slurry into the holes, let it dry, and then sand it back down with 400-grit paper.
Continue the sanding process through 800 and 1500 grit if you want a high-gloss finish. For a more natural, matte look, stopping at 400 grit is usually sufficient. Always wear a respirator and eye protection during this phase, as concrete dust is hazardous to your lungs.
Sealing Your Table for Longevity
Concrete is naturally porous, meaning it will soak up liquids like a sponge. A diy cement table top is a magnet for red wine, coffee, and oil stains if it isn’t sealed correctly. You have two main choices: topical sealers or penetrating sealers.
Topical sealers sit on top of the concrete like a clear coat on a car. They provide excellent stain resistance but can look “plasticky” and may scratch over time. Penetrating sealers soak into the pores and chemically react to create a barrier, preserving the natural feel of the stone.
Apply your chosen sealer with a lint-free microfiber cloth or a high-density foam roller. Follow the manufacturer’s instructions closely, usually applying 2 to 3 thin coats. This final step ensures your table remains a centerpiece of your home for decades.
Maintenance and Long-Term Care
Once your table is in place, maintenance is relatively simple. Treat it similarly to a granite or marble countertop. Avoid using harsh acidic cleaners like vinegar or bleach, as these can eat away at the sealer and the cement paste itself.
Use a mild dish soap and warm water for everyday cleaning. Every few years, you may need to reapply a coat of wax or a fresh layer of sealer to maintain the protection. If you notice water no longer beads on the surface, it is time for a refresh.
A diy cement table top is heavier than wood, so ensure your base is sturdy. Whether you are using welded steel legs or a heavy timber frame, make sure the support system can handle the 150 to 200 pounds of solid concrete you just created.
Frequently Asked Questions About diy cement table top
How heavy will my concrete table top be?
Standard concrete weighs approximately 150 pounds per cubic foot. A 2-inch thick table that is 3 feet by 5 feet will weigh roughly 250 pounds. Always plan your base and your moving crew accordingly.
Can I add color to my concrete?
Yes, you can use integral pigments (powders or liquids) added during the mixing process for a solid color. Alternatively, you can use acid stains or water-based dyes after the concrete has cured for a more mottled, artistic look.
What happens if my table top cracks?
Small hairline cracks, often called “crazing,” are common in concrete and usually don’t affect structural integrity. Large cracks are typically caused by lack of reinforcement or moving the slab before it has fully cured. These can be filled with epoxy or color-matched caulk.
Is concrete food safe for a dining table?
Concrete itself is non-toxic, but the sealer you choose must be food-safe. Look for sealers that are FDA-compliant or specifically labeled for use on kitchen countertops and dining surfaces.
